gpt4 book ai didi

macos - 为用Electron创建的macOS应用程序创建 "Safari App Extension"?

转载 作者:行者123 更新时间:2023-12-03 12:19:46 26 4
gpt4 key购买 nike

自从发布“Safari App Extension”以来,我一直在使用xcode为 native 应用程序创建safari应用程序扩展。但是现在,我正在尝试为使用Electron Framework构建的应用程序创建扩展。

我想知道这是否有可能,是否有人在实现这一目标方面有好运。我不确定如何在不使用xcode的情况下启动safari应用程序扩展。

对于不熟悉“Safari App Extension”的用户,可以通过打开MacOS应用程序将其添加到现有的 native 项目中,转到"file"->“新建”->“目标”->“Safari扩展”,这将在现有应用程序中创建扩展。使该扩展在Safari-> Preferences-> Extensions中可用。

感谢您的阅读。

最佳答案

如果我说的是真的,我并不安全,但是我认为Safari扩展是使用Safari api和/或非javascript语言编写的(因为在我的旧Mac上,我需要安装adblocker扩展名为.app的应用)。问题在于Electron是基于Chromium的,并且需要基于javascript和Chromium的扩展。但是,如果需要,可以do the inverse
如果您不是Chromium扩展专家,我建议您this link
附注:您也可以尝试找到与Chromium相同或相似的扩展名。

关于macos - 为用Electron创建的macOS应用程序创建 "Safari App Extension"?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/51219272/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com